Carlos has a family history of premature heart disease and stroke. To lower his risk of cardiovascular disease, Carlos should:__
PIT_PIT [208]

Answer: C. Stop Cigarette Smoking

Explanation:

Cigarette smoking is a risk factor for cardiovascular diseases and stroke and for the fact that there is a family history of heart disease and stroke, it means that smoking cigarettes is going to raise the possibility of coming down with heart diseases and stroke therefore cessation of cigarette smoking will be key in lowering his risk of coming down with those diseases.

As regards other options, increase in fat intake is a direct risk factor for atherosclerosis which can lead to heart diseases and stroke.

Taking medication that can increase his blood pressure will be entirely negative to his health and increased intake of vitamin k really has nothing to do with health conditions in question
